Job Duties
- Promptly and warmly greet guests in the dining room
- take food and beverage orders efficiently following established steps of service
- deliver food promptly and professionally while maintaining safe food handling and sanitation standards
- follow up periodically to assist with additional guest needs or requests
- demonstrate comprehensive understanding of menu items and ingredients
- advise guests on appropriate food and drink combinations and accommodate reasonable requests and preferences
- communicate with back-of-the-house staff to ensure accurate order delivery and accommodations for special requests
- exhibit exceptional communication skills and cooperate well with others
- remain flexible and patient when interacting with guests and staff
- collect tickets and follow proper cash-handling procedures
- promote a clean, safe, and neat dining environment
- maintain sensitivity and confidentiality of personal or medical information shared
- promptly address complaints and relay relevant information to supervisors
- set up and maintain dining room before, during, and after service periods
- operate various equipment including fire extinguishers, telephones, iced tea/soda machines, soup wells, and coffee machines
- collaborate with other department staff for special events and functions
- perform other assigned duties.
